Output 473fcbbdfbf6255ae6762e44e2c7425850cae3f0741e8f8d57eb0e7f66ea0ca4:0

value
24359941
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 921e8afc03817b1850ad87d6c9b0b9672dd33509 OP_EQUALVERIFY OP_CHECKSIG
address
1EKcFAcNfkju1LYwQXJGjP9VsDWGbBZpjj
transaction
473fcbbdfbf6255ae6762e44e2c7425850cae3f0741e8f8d57eb0e7f66ea0ca4
confirmations
552541
spent
true